Dyson, the British technology company famous for its products in the categories of vacuum cleaners, hair dryers, hand dryers, air purifiers and more, is all set to enter the Indian market in January 2018. The Malmesbury, UK-based company will be opening its first retail outlet in New Delhi to showcase its technology and sell three of its products — the Dyson V8 cord-free vacuum cleaner, the Dyson Supersonic hair dryer and the Dyson Pure Cool Link Air Purifiers.
Founded in 1993 by chief engineer Sir James Dyson, the company has close to 7,500 patents to its name across hardware, software and this even algorithms for making intelligent machines. Dyson has pledged to invest around £1 bn on the long-term development of battery technology ..

CLEVELAND, Nov. 15, 2017 /PRNewswire/ -- Global demand for I&I cleaning chemicals used in disinfectants and sanitizers is forecast to rise 6% per year to $6.6 billion in 2021. In nearly every country, healthcare applications of I&I disinfectants and sanitizers will register above average growth, as healthcare facilities are intensive users.
Advances will be spurred by a shift in the product mix toward higher value chemical components offering strong performance and an improved environmental profile. In China, Indonesia, and other developing national markets, increased use of hard surface sanitizers and similar products will drive global gains.

Aramark, one of the country’s largest employers, providing food and other vendor services to Chicago’s Soldier Field and numerous schools, corporate headquarters, hospitals, prisons and other institutional facilities in Illinois, has become one of the latest targets among a growing number of lawsuits under an Illinois privacy law, accusing employers of not properly handling the process of scanning and managing their employees’ fingerprints to log employees’ work hours.
On Nov. 7, attorneys with the firm of Werman Salas P.C., of Chicago, filed suit in Cook County Circuit Court against Aramark on behalf of named plaintiff Joseph Cintron, seeking to also expand the lawsuit to include a class of at least 500 workers, if not more, who also have worked for Aramark in Illinois since 2014.

New Jersey-based Imperial Dade, a national distributor of disposable food service and janitorial supplies, announced it has acquired the assets of Kranz Inc.
Kranz, based in Rancine, Wisconsin, is a janitorial supplies distributor. It sells janitorial and sanitary supplies throughout Wisconsin and the Chicago area.
This acquisition expands Imperial Dade’s footprint into the Midwest.
“Kranz’ exceptional customer service and storied history in the industry make it a great addition to the Imperial Dade platform. We enthusiastically welcome the Kranz team members to Imperial Dade and look forward to working together to grow the business further,” Robert Tillis, CEO of Imperial Dade, said.

THURSDAY, Nov. 2, 2017 (HealthDay News) -- Hospitals are jumping on a tech trend, enlisting the help of germ-killing robots to tackle a potentially life-threatening but preventable issue: health care-associated infections.
For instance, Vanderbilt University Medical Center in Nashville will begin deploying robots this month to protect hospitalized patients from harmful germs, including MRSA (meth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us) and VRE (vancomycin-resistant enterococci).
The medical center's first inpatient area to utilize the germ-killing robots will be the Vanderbilt Regional Burn Center. After patients are sent home, their rooms will be cleaned with the usual liquid disinfectants and then a robot will be wheeled into the room to perform additional cleaning.

A Muslim janitor was allegedly fired from a public school in Georgia for being discriminated against when she asked the principal for time off to pray.
Penny Deams, a practicing Muslim since 15 years, complained that she was fired by Gwinnett County Public Schools after she refused to work till 10pm as it interfered with her prayers at sundown. Deams, worked as a janitor at Ferguson Elementary School in Duluth, Georgia between June 2015 and September 2015.
